    Rarely is the word funky used to describe an entire town. Welcome to Goodland, Florida — all six blocks of it. Founded in the 1800’s, sitting right outside a tiny harbor, is this almost-as-tiny town. Riding around the neighborhood, large and colorful dolphin, swordfish and flamingo mailboxes entertain enroute.

    I gasped audibly when I entered my room at the NH Collection Milano President Hotel. The view that greeted me through a wall of glass (and beyond which, to boot, there was a sliver of a cozy terrace) was of a gleaming Duomo, sparkling in the sunshine, its gingerbread spires arching toward for the sun. The vista was so spectacular that had the hotel forgotten to put a bed in my room, it would not have mattered!View of the Duomo from hotel guest room. Photo by Ruth Katz.
